What Does 1.5 Ton Mean in AC?
Before discussing power consumption, let’s understand what “1.5 ton” means.
In air conditioning:
-
1 ton = 12,000 BTU/hr
-
1.5 ton = 18,000 BTU/hr
This refers to cooling capacity, not weight.
A 1.5 ton AC is ideal for:
-
150–200 sq. ft. rooms
-
Master bedrooms
-
Small offices
-
Medium-sized living rooms
How Many Watts Does a 1.5 Ton AC Consume?
Power consumption depends on:
-
Star rating
-
Inverter or non-inverter technology
-
Room insulation
-
Ambient temperature
Average Power Consumption
| AC Type | Approx Wattage |
|---|---|
| 1.5 Ton Non-Inverter | 1500 – 1800 watts |
| 1.5 Ton Inverter | 1100 – 1600 watts |
| 5-Star Inverter | 1000 – 1400 watts |
⚠ Important: AC does not run at full wattage all the time (especially inverter models).
Units Consumed by 1.5 Ton AC Per Hour
Electricity is measured in kWh (kilowatt-hour).
1 unit = 1 kWh
If your AC uses 1500 watts:
1500 watts = 1.5 kW
Running for 1 hour = 1.5 units
So:
A 1.5 ton AC consumes approximately 1.2 to 1.8 units per hour.
Monthly Electricity Cost of 1.5 Ton AC
Let’s calculate practically.
Assume:
-
Power consumption = 1.5 kW
-
Usage = 8 hours per day
-
Electricity rate = ₹8 per unit
Daily Consumption:
1.5 × 8 = 12 units
Monthly Consumption:
12 × 30 = 360 units
Monthly Bill:
360 × ₹8 = ₹2880
So, a 1.5 ton AC can cost ₹2500–₹3500 per month depending on usage.
Inverter vs Non-Inverter Power Consumption
1. Inverter AC
Inverter air conditioner
-
Compressor speed adjusts automatically
-
Lower power after reaching set temperature
-
Saves 20–30% electricity
-
Quieter operation
Average consumption: 1.1–1.4 kWh per hour
2. Non-Inverter AC
Air conditioner compressor
-
Compressor runs at full speed
-
Turns ON/OFF repeatedly
-
Higher electricity consumption
Average consumption: 1.5–1.8 kWh per hour

Real Power Consumption Based on Temperature
Power usage increases when:
-
Outdoor temperature is high
-
AC temperature set too low (like 18°C)
-
Room insulation is poor
-
Doors/windows frequently open
Ideal temperature setting:
24°C – 26°C
Each 1°C lower can increase power usage by 5–7%.

How to Calculate Exact Power Consumption?
Formula:
Power (kW) × Hours Used × Electricity Rate
Example:
1.2 kW × 6 hours × ₹9
= ₹64.8 per day
Annual Power Consumption of 1.5 Ton AC
Assume:
-
8 hours daily
-
6 months usage
-
1.4 kW average
1.4 × 8 = 11.2 units/day
11.2 × 30 = 336 units/month
336 × 6 = 2016 units/year
Yearly cost @ ₹8/unit = ₹16,128

Does 1.5 Ton AC Consume More Than 1 Ton?
Yes.
| Capacity | Avg Units/Hour |
|---|---|
| 1 Ton | 0.9–1.2 |
| 1.5 Ton | 1.2–1.8 |
| 2 Ton | 1.8–2.5 |
Higher tonnage = Higher power consumption.
Solar Compatibility for 1.5 Ton AC
To run a 1.5 ton AC on solar:
-
3–4 kW solar system required
-
Hybrid inverter recommended
-
Battery backup increases cost
